Effect Of 17a - Ethynylestradiol On The Pupation Rate, Emergence Rate, And Sex Ratio Of Phormia Regina (Calliphoridae), Bethany K. Hoschar
Effect Of 17a - Ethynylestradiol On The Pupation Rate, Emergence Rate, And Sex Ratio Of Phormia Regina (Calliphoridae), Bethany K. Hoschar
Honors Theses
After death, blowflies are attracted to decomposing remains for feeding and reproduction purposes. Since blowflies are usually the first species to colonize a set of remains, they are important to forensic scientists when estimating the time since death. Using the knowledge of the life cycle of a blowfly and any interferences of the environment that can affect the development, forensic entomologists can estimate the time since the arrival of blowflies, otherwise considered time since deposition. This research investigated how a specific estrogen, 17 a-ethynylestradiol, present in pollutants affects the development time of blowflies, and therefore the time since death estimation. …
